That is That.
Printed adhesive label, 2008.
Stuart Barnes
The label on the right will have the following text on it:
This is This.
Printed adhesive label, 2008.
Stuart Barnes
initial ideas for future art works. Open for criticism, suggestions and references.
No comments:
Post a Comment